Bay area man faces child neglect charges after 11-year-old girl crashes his SUV into a church fence

Man told deputies he was teaching girl to drive

Posted: 07/20/2011

BRANDON, Fla. - A man with a suspended license, who had been drinking, let an 11-year-old girl drive a SUV that crashed into a church fence in Brandon, Hillsborough deputies said.

The SUV demolished a fenced-in water pipe, sending a 50-foot geyser into the air and knocking out water to the First Baptist Church of Brandon.

Deputies say Donald Leet told them he was teaching the 11-year-old how to drive. A seven-year-old girl was also in the SUV. Deputies say all three suffered minor injuries. Damage to the SUV, fence and water pipe topped $10,000, according to deputies.

"He admitted he was drinking. He admitted he had a suspended license. He admitted he let the 11-year-old girl drive," said sheriff's deputy Larry McKinnon.

Leet was charged with two counts of child neglect. Deputies would not say how Leet was related to the two young girls.

"He (Leet) was drinking," said McKinnon. "But we couldn't charge him with DUI. The little girl was driving."
